How was India post independence?

The nation has faced religious violence, casteism, naxalism, terrorism and regional separatist insurgencies. India has unresolved territorial disputes with China which in 1962 escalated into the Sino-Indian War, and with Pakistan which resulted in wars in 1947, 1965, 1971 and 1999.

What is post independence consolidation meaning?

Post-independence Consolidation and Reorganization of States. When the British decided to quit India, the Indian National Congress (INC) and the Muslim League did not come to any conclusion and was unable to make a united front for independence. For creating a consensus, Britain sent the Cabinet Mission to India.23-Nov-2019
